如何将CAS认证与Spring安全性集成?

我已将spring security集成到我的项目中,之前我使用hibernate对用户详细信息进行了身份validation。 现在我必须使用CAS。 这是我目前的Spring security.xml

                      

在UserServiceImpl类“loadUserByUsername”方法我正在使用Hibernate调用从DB获取用户详细信息,如果它们存在于DB中,我将返回用户名,密码。

但现在我必须使用CAS服务器。 请告诉我在spring-security.xml中需要更改的内容,这样,如果用户未经过身份validation,将打开CAS服务器的登录页面,点击注销后将发生单次注销并退出CAS的注销页面服务器将打开。 我是CAS和spring安全的新手,所以请帮助我。

你有没有机会查看这个链接: http : //static.springsource.org/spring-security/site/docs/3.0.x/reference/cas.html ?

该文档将指导您如何使用Spring Security配置CAS客户端。

查看用于导入beans命名空间的别名。 如果您的xml配置为xmlns:beans =“http://www.springframework.org/schema/beans”xmlns:xsi =“http://www.w3.org/2001/XMLSchema-instance”将其与别名为bean:bean